Sampo’s Combat Abilities Breakdown

Mastering Sampo requires understanding how each ability contributes to his Wind Shear stacking strategy. Here’s a detailed breakdown of his kit with optimization insights.

Basic Attack – Slicing Wind: Deals Wind DMG equal to 50% of Sampo’s ATK to a single enemy. While this seems modest, it’s his primary method of applying Wind Shear through his Talent and should not be underestimated in skill point-conscious rotations.

Skill – Ricochet Rush: Deals Wind DMG equal to 28% of Sampo’s ATK to a single enemy, then strikes 4 additional random enemies for the same damage. This is your primary multi-target damage tool and applies Wind Shear to multiple targets efficiently. The random targeting means positioning matters less than with single-target skills.

Ultimate – Surprise Present: Deals Wind DMG equal to 96% of Sampo’s ATK to all enemies with a 100% base chance to increase the target’s DoT vulnerability by 20% for 2 turns. This ability is crucial for damage amplification and should be timed to maximize its debuff window during other DoT triggers.

Talent – Windtorn Dagger: All Sampo’s attacks have a 65% base chance to inflict Wind Shear for 3 turns. Enemies with Wind Shear take Wind DoT equal to 20% of Sampo’s ATK at the beginning of each turn, stacking up to 5 times. This stacking mechanic is central to his damage output—prioritize Effect Hit Rate to ensure consistent application.

Technique – Flash Bomb: Throws a Flash Bomb that inflicts Blind for 10 seconds, preventing enemies from detecting your team. Attacking blinded enemies delays all enemy actions by 25% at combat start. This is excellent for gaining first-turn advantage in challenging content.

Eidolon Analysis and Upgrade Priority

Sampo’s Eidolons significantly enhance his Wind Shear capabilities and damage output. Understanding which ones provide the most value helps prioritize your resource allocation.

  • E1 – Rising Love: When using Skill, deals damage one extra time to a random enemy. This provides a modest damage increase but doesn’t fundamentally change his playstyle. Consider it a nice bonus rather than a game-changer.
  • E2 – Infectious Enthusiasm: Defeating an enemy with Wind Shear has a 100% base chance to inflict all enemies with 1 stack of Wind Shear. This enables incredible snowball potential in wave content and is arguably his most impactful early Eidolon for multi-target scenarios.
  • E3 & E5 – Big Money! & Huuuuge Money!: These provide standard skill level increases (+2 to Skill/Basic ATK at E3, +2 to Ultimate/Talent at E5). While valuable for damage scaling, they don’t alter his mechanics.
  • E4 – The Deeper the Love, the Stronger the Hate: When Skill hits an enemy with 5+ Wind Shear stacks, they immediately take 8% of current Wind Shear damage. This provides burst damage on top of his DoT and rewards proper stack management. It’s particularly strong against elite enemies who survive long enough to max stacks.
  • E6 – Increased Spending: Talent’s Wind Shear DMG multiplier increases by 15%. This substantial damage boost makes his Wind Shear significantly more potent and is his most impactful late-game Eidolon for overall damage output.
  • Eidolon Priority: E2 > E6 > E4 > E3/E5 > E1. E2’s wave-clearing utility provides the most noticeable gameplay improvement, while E6 offers the largest raw damage increase.

    Optimal Light Cone Selection

    Choosing the right Light Cone amplifies Sampo’s strengths in debuff application and damage-over-time effects. Here’s a breakdown of options from premium to accessible alternatives.

    Premium 5-Star Option – In the Name of the World: This Light Cone increases damage to debuffed enemies by 24%. When Sampo uses his Skill, Effect Hit Rate increases by 18% and ATK by 24%. The dual stat boost perfectly complements his needs, though its 5-star rarity makes it less accessible for most players.

    Best 4-Star Option – Good Night and Sleep Well: This accessible option scales damage based on enemy debuff count, increasing Sampo’s damage by 12% per debuff (up to 3 stacks). Since this applies to DoT damage as well, it synergizes perfectly with his kit. At maximum stacks, it provides only slightly less damage than the 5-star option.

    Alternative 4-Star Option – Eyes of the Prey: Raises Effect Hit Rate by 20% and increases DoT damage by 24%. This is particularly valuable if you’re struggling to reach Effect Hit Rate thresholds for consistent Wind Shear application. The DoT damage increase applies to all his Wind Shear ticks.

    Practical Tip: For most players, Good Night and Sleep Well at Superimposition 5 outperforms In the Name of the World at Superimposition 1 in multi-debuff scenarios. Only invest in the 5-star option if you can achieve higher superimpositions or value the consistency of its unconditional buff.

    Relic Optimization and Stat Priorities

    Sampo’s relic selection focuses on amplifying his damage-over-time capabilities while ensuring consistent debuff application. Here’s the optimal setup with substat priorities.

    Primary Relic Set – Prisoner in Deep Confinement: This set is tailor-made for DoT specialists like Sampo. The 2-piece bonus increases ATK by 12%, while the 4-piece bonus ignores 6% of enemy DEF per DoT on the target (max 3 DoTs). Since Sampo himself applies Wind Shear, pairing him with other DoT appliers like Kafka or Serval maximizes this effect.

  • 2-piece bonus: Increases ATK by 12%
  • 4-piece bonus: For every DoT on the target, ignore 6% of their DEF when dealing damage (max 3 DoTs)
  • Optimal Planar Ornament – Firmament Frontline Glamoth: This set increases ATK by 12% baseline, with additional damage scaling at specific speed breakpoints: 12% more damage at 135+ SPD, 18% more at 160+ SPD. This rewards investing in speed substats while providing substantial damage amplification.

    Main Stat Priorities:
    Body: Effect Hit Rate (until ~67%) then ATK%
    Feet: SPD (aim for 134 or 160 breakpoints)
    Planar Sphere: Wind DMG Boost
    Link Rope: ATK%

    Substat Priority: Effect Hit Rate (to 67%) > SPD (to breakpoints) > ATK% > Break Effect > CRIT stats. Since Wind Shear cannot crit, critical stats provide minimal value compared to DoT amplifiers.

    Common Mistake: Over-investing in Effect Hit Rate beyond 67% (accounting for his Trace bonuses). Beyond this threshold, ATK% provides more damage per substat roll. Use the formula: Required EHR = Base Chance / (1 + Target Chance) to calculate exact needs.

    Team Composition Synergies

    Sampo excels in teams built around damage-over-time triggers and amplification. Here are optimal compositions with role alternatives for different account situations.

    Core DoT Duo – Sampo + Kafka: This pairing forms the foundation of most optimal Sampo teams. Kafka’s Skill and Ultimate trigger existing DoTs for immediate damage, bypassing the usual wait for enemy turns. Sampo provides high-stack Wind Shear for her to trigger repeatedly.

    Support Slot Options: Asta provides speed and ATK buffs that benefit both Sampo’s application rate and DoT damage. Tingyun offers energy regeneration for more frequent ultimates. Pela can defense shred enemies to amplify all damage sources. Choose based on which buffs your relics lack.

    Sustain Slot Options: Natasha provides reliable healing with her Skill and Ultimate. Luocha offers skill-point-positive healing with automatic triggers. Gepard or Fire Trailblazer provide shielding if you prefer prevention over recovery. Bailu offers resurrection safety nets for difficult content.

    Advanced Team Building Tips:
    1. Balance skill point consumption – Sampo wants to use his Skill frequently, so pair with skill-point-positive supports
    2. Time ultimate rotations so Sampo’s DoT vulnerability debuff is active during Kafka’s triggers
    3. Consider break effect on supports to add extra DoT types for Prisoner set bonuses
    4. In multi-wave content, use Sampo’s Technique to guarantee first turn advantage

    Alternative Compositions: Without Kafka, pair Sampo with Serval for Lightning DoT or Hook for Fire DoT to maintain multiple DoT types. These comps deal less immediate damage but still benefit from Prisoner’s DEF ignore.

    Advanced Optimization Strategies

    Beyond basic builds, these advanced techniques will help you maximize Sampo’s performance in endgame content and challenging scenarios.

    Speed Breakpoint Management: The Firmament Frontline Glamoth set rewards specific speed thresholds. Aim for 134 speed to guarantee two turns in the first cycle of Memory of Chaos, or push to 160 for maximum damage amplification. Use SPD boots as your main stat and prioritize SPD substats on other pieces.

    Effect Hit Rate Calculation: Sampo’s Talent has a 65% base chance to apply Wind Shear. Against level 90 enemies with 40% Effect RES, you need approximately 67% Effect Hit Rate for 100% application chance. Formula: Required EHR = (0.65 / (1 – 0.4)) – 1 = ~0.67. His traces provide 18% EHR, meaning you need ~49% from relics.

    Rotation Optimization: Ideal rotation: Skill to apply/stack Wind Shear → Ultimate when enemies have max stacks → Basic Attack to maintain stacks while managing skill points. Time his Ultimate’s DoT vulnerability window to coincide with Kafka’s Skill triggers for maximum damage amplification.

    Common Pitfalls to Avoid:
    1. Building CRIT stats – Wind Shear cannot crit, making these substats inefficient
    2. Neglecting Effect Hit Rate – inconsistent application drastically reduces damage
    3. Using his Ultimate too early – wait for 5 Wind Shear stacks for maximum value
    4. Pairing with heavy skill point users – Sampo needs frequent Skills to maintain stacks
    5. Ignoring speed breakpoints – the difference between 133 and 134 speed is substantial

    Content-Specific Strategies: In Pure Fiction with multiple waves, prioritize E2 value and use his Technique every wave. In Memory of Chaos against single targets, focus on reaching max stacks quickly and timing vulnerability windows. In Simulated Universe, Nihility path blessings multiply his effectiveness exponentially.
